Well I installed my 1g BOV in my 2g, used the adapter from dejontool and all that good stuff. But here is what is happening, my boost will hit about 20 psi, and stay there. I don't have anything done except for an Injen intake and the 1g BOV and when I had the old BOV in it would hit 20 on full throttle but then settle back to 15, now it sticks at about 20 at wide open. My other concern is the sound, people said the 1g would whistle more, but it sounds just like me 2g bov. Could it be that I have a boost leak? Should I use some sealent on the gasket and the adapter and maybe some teflon tape on the part that slides into the UICP? Just not sure what is going on guys, thanks for the help in advance.

you're supposed to have the 1g bov crushed(not too much though) if you're going to run more than 16 or 18 psi. Get a manual boost controller! your A/F says you're running rich at 20psi? sounds to me like you'll have fun for a little bit then before you know it $$$$$
 
Did you accidentally unplug the hose going to the wastegate actuator? check all hoses. easy way to run until you do get a MBC is run a hose directly from the jpipe nipple to the wastegate actuator. :thumb: also while your down there take out the pin on the wastegate arm and make sure it opens and closes easily.
